Features

  • Advanced GaAs E-pHEMT
  • Integrated power detector & power down functions
  • High efficiency
  • Single +3.3V Supply
  • Small Footprint: 2x2mm 2
  • Low Profile: 0.8mm max. Specifications
  • At 2.452 GHz; 3.3V (Typ.) :
  • Gain: 25.5 dB
  • P1dB: 25.3 dBm
  • Pout linear with IEEE 802.11g OFDM modulation @54Mbps data rate: 19.0 dBm @ 3% EVM.
  • Current @19dBm linear Pout: (54Mbps) : 95mA
  • Reverse Isolation (typ): > 40dB
  • Quiescent current (typ): 40mA
  • Meets IEEE 802.11b @11Mbps (CCCK modulation) with Pout: 23dBm while consuming 200mA.

Applications

  • Power Amplifier for IEEE 802.11b/g WLAN
  • Bluetooth Power Amplifier

  • Components L6, C2 and C3 should be located as close to the packaged device pins as possible.
  • Components R1 and L4 are used to isolate the test board from Power Supply effects.
  • Recommended PCB material is Roger, RO4350.
  • Suggested component values may vary according to layout and PCB material.
